Ingredients:

  • 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 medium leeks, white and light green parts only, sliced (200g)
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ced (15g)
  • 1 small yellow onion, diced (110g)
  • 1 lb broccoli florets and tender stems, chopped (450g)
  • 2 medium zucchini, diced (400g)
  • 1 medium gold potato, peeled and cubed (150g)
  • 6 cups low-sodium vegetable broth (1.4L)
  • 1 tsp sea salt
  • ½ tsp cracked black pepper
  • 1 tbsp fresh lemon juice

Instructions:

  1. Heat the olive oil over medium heat in a large heavy-bottomed pot or Dutch oven.
  2. Add the sliced leeks and diced onion, sautéing for 5–7 minutes until they become translucent and fragrant.
  3.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another 60 seconds, ensuring it does not brown.
  4. Add the diced zucchini and cubed potatoes to the pot and stir to coat them in the oil and aromatics.
  5. Pour in the vegetable broth and bring the mixture to a gentle boil.
  6. Re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for 12–15 minutes until the potatoes are fork-tender.
  7. Stir in the broccoli florets and cook for an additional 5 minutes to preserve the vibrant green color.
  8. Remove the pot from the heat and use an immersion blender to process the soup until completely smooth, blending for approximately 2 minutes for a velvety texture.
  9. Stir in the fresh lemon juice, salt, and cracked black pepper to finish.
